Output 82687352855d0acf03d8bc3f2e5709b844f18aaf75d1eac71ae2b17723dba10c:2

value
155157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a26e3047c208a280d40f54f70d048658d996afb OP_EQUAL
address
3QVhSQJwDFu9bq2KbiuKNcXwxBimPk1EAS
transaction
82687352855d0acf03d8bc3f2e5709b844f18aaf75d1eac71ae2b17723dba10c
confirmations
201035
spent
true